About this Role

This role is responsible for delivering a full range of banking, lending, and deposit solutions to affluent and high-net-worth clients while supporting the overall relationship strategy developed in partnership with Financial Advisors, Wealth Advisors, and other relationship team members.

The Senior Wealth Banking Specialist serves as a key client-facing partner, helping clients navigate complex banking needs and identifying opportunities to deepen relationships through tailored credit, cash management, and deposit solutions. Successful individuals in this role demonstrate strong relationship management skills, sound risk acumen, and a commitment to providing an exceptional client experience while operating in a highly regulated environment.

  • This position requires SAFE registration at the time of employment. Wells Fargo will initiate the SAFE registration process immediately after your employment start date. The Nationwide Mortgage Licensing System (NMLS) website (http://fedregistry.nationwidelicensingsystem.org) provides the MU4R questions and registration required for employment in this position. Individuals in Loan Originator (LO) positions must meet the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au qualification requirements and comply with related Wells Fargo policies. The LO qualification requirements include meeting applicable financial responsibility, character, general financial fitness and criminal background standards. A current credit report will be used to assess your financial responsibility and credit fitness, however, a credit score is not included as part of the evaluation. Successful candidates must also meet ongoing regulatory requirements including additional screening, if necessary
